While Tower Guy may be right about using 2 antenna, since you already own the HBU-55, we should probably work with that. Since it is a very large, directional antenna, I suggest that you consider adding a rotator to the antenna, which will allow you to turn the antenna towards the various transmitters. Additional antenna height might also help, as well, but the rotator will allow you to use your existing antenna much more successfully.

I know Tower Guy's disdain for rotators, and I understand why he feels that way, but in a situation such as yours, I believe that using a rotator is warranted. Decent rotators include the Channel Master 9521a and the AntennaCraft TDP-2.
